Understanding MEME Coins

MEME coins are a type of cryptocurrency inspired by internet memes, jokes, or trends. Unlike traditional c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in and Ethereum, which aim to solve specific technological or financial problems, MEME coins are often created for fun and entertainment. Despite their humorous origins, some MEME coins have gained significant popularity and value, attracting a diverse community of investors and enthusiasts.

Characteristics of MEME Coins

  1. Humor and Culture: MEME coins are rooted in internet culture and memes. They often feature humorous themes, names, and branding that resonate with online communities.
  2. Community-Driven: The success of a MEME coin largely depends on its community. Strong, active communities drive the popularity and adoption of MEME coins through social media, forums, and other online platforms.
  3. Speculative Nature: MEME coins are highly speculative investments. Their value can be extremely volatile, driven by social media trends, influencer endorsements, and market sentiment.
  4. Low Entry Barrier: MEME coins are often created with minimal technical development compared to other cryptocurrencies. This makes it easy for anyone to create and launch a MEME coin.
  1. Dogecoin (DOGE): Dogecoin is the original and most well-known MEME coin. Created in 2013 by software engineers Billy Markus and Jackson Palmer as a joke, Dogecoin features the Shiba Inu dog from the “Doge” meme as its logo. Despite its origins, Dogecoin has become a widely recognized cryptocurrency, used for tipping, charitable donations, and even payments.
  2. Shiba Inu (SHIB): Inspired by Dogecoin, Shiba Inu coin was created in 2020 as an experiment in decentralized community building. SHIB has gained a massive following, often referred to as the “Dogecoin killer,” and has been listed on major exchanges.
  3. SafeMoon (SAFEMOON): Launched in 2021, SafeMoon is another MEME coin that has gained significant attention. It features a unique tokenomics structure that includes static rewards, liquidity pool acquisition, and token burn mechanisms to incentivize long-term holding.
  4. Akita Inu (AKITA): Another dog-themed MEME coin, Akita Inu, was created as part of the broader trend of dog-related cryptocurrencies. It aims to replicate the community-driven success of Dogecoin and Shiba Inu.
  5. Hoge Finance (HOGE): Hoge Finance combines MEME coin culture with DeFi (Decentralized Finance) elements. It features deflationary tokenomics, with a portion of every transaction burned and redistributed to holders.

How MEME Coins Work

MEME coins operate similarly to other cryptocurrencies, utilizing blockchain technology to facilitate transactions and maintain a decentralized ledger. Here’s a closer look at how MEME coins work:

  1. Blockchain Technology: Most MEME coins are built on existing blockchain platforms like Ethereum or Binance Smart Chain. These platforms provide the infrastructure for creating and managing tokens.
  2. Tokenomics: MEME coins often have unique tokenomics to drive engagement and value. This can include mechanisms like token burning (reducing supply), redistribution of transaction fees to holders, and liquidity pools.
  3. Community Engagement: The success of a MEME coin heavily relies on community engagement. Developers and community members use social media, forums, and other platforms to promote the coin, share memes, and encourage others to buy and hold.
  4. Speculation and Trading: MEME coins are highly speculative assets. Their value can fluctuate widely based on market sentiment, social media trends, and influencer endorsements. Investors often trade MEME coins on cryptocurrency exchanges, hoping to profit from price movements.

The Role of MEME Coins in the Cryptocurrency Ecosystem

While MEME coins are often seen as a lighthearted and fun aspect of the cryptocurrency market, they play several important roles:

  1. Onboarding New Users: MEME coins can attract new users to the cryptocurrency space by leveraging popular culture and humor. This can serve as a gateway for individuals to learn more about blockchain technology and other cryptocurrencies.
  2. Community Building: MEME coins foster strong, active communities that drive engagement and collaboration. These communities can create valuable networks and resources for their members.
  3. Innovation and Experimentation: The low entry barrier for creating MEME coins encourages innovation and experimentation within the cryptocurrency space. Developers can test new ideas and concepts with MEME coins before potentially applying them to more serious projects.
  4. Market Dynamics: MEME coins contribute to the overall dynamics of the cryptocurrency market. Their speculative nature can influence market sentiment, trading volumes, and liquidity.

Risks and Challenges of MEME Coins

Despite their popularity and potential benefits, MEME coins come with significant risks and challenges:

  1. Volatility: MEME coins are highly volatile, with prices often experiencing rapid and unpredictable swings. This volatility can lead to significant financial losses for investors.
  2. Lack of Fundamentals: Many MEME coins lack strong fundamentals or clear use cases. Their value is primarily driven by speculation and market sentiment rather than intrinsic utility.
  3. Scams and Rug Pulls: The low entry barrier for creating MEME coins also makes it easy for bad actors to launch scams or “rug pulls.” In a rug pull, developers abandon the project and abscond with investors’ funds.
  4. Regulatory Risks: MEME coins, like all cryptocurrencies, face regulatory risks. Governments and regulatory bodies may impose restrictions or regulations that impact the trading and use of MEME coins.

Analyzing the Future of MEME Coins

The future of MEME coins is uncertain, with several potential scenarios and factors that could influence their trajectory:

  1. Continued Popularity and Adoption: MEME coins may continue to grow in popularity, attracting new users and investors. As more people become interested in cryptocurrencies, MEME coins could serve as an entry point for mainstream adoption.
  2. Integration with DeFi and NFTs: MEME coins could increasingly integrate with DeFi and NFT (Non-Fungible Token) ecosystems. This integration could provide MEME coins with additional use cases and utility, driving further adoption.
  3. Evolving Market Dynamics: The cryptocurrency market is constantly evolving, and MEME coins will need to adapt to changing market dynamics. This could include developing more robust fundamentals, improving security, and addressing regulatory challenges.
  4. Community and Developer Engagement: The future success of MEME coins will depend on the continued engagement and innovation of their communities and developers. Strong, active communities can drive the growth and sustainability of MEME coin projects.
  5. Regulatory Developments: Regulatory developments will play a crucial role in shaping the future of MEME coins. Clear and supportive regulatory frameworks could foster growth, while restrictive regulations could hinder their development.
